What is an iGaming Platform?
At its core, an iGaming platform is a thorough software solution that functions as the technological backbone for online gaming operators. Think of it as the os for an online Casino Games Platform or sportsbook. It handles whatever the user sees-- such as the lobby, video games, and user interface-- in addition to everything the user never sees, consisting of payment gateways, danger management tools, regulatory compliance checks, and gamer databases.
Rather of constructing every part from scratch, contemporary operators license or white-label these platforms. This method permits businesses to introduce quickly, protected needed gaming content, and focus their efforts on marketing, branding, and customer acquisition.
Core Components of a Modern iGaming Platform
A robust iGaming platform is modular, including numerous critical subsystems operating in real-time harmony.
1. The Player Account Management (PAM) System
Frequently considered the heart of the platform, the PAM system handles all user-related information. It tracks player registration, authentication, profile details, and behavioral history. It is also accountable for accountable gaming tools, such as self-exclusion limits and reality checks.
2. Payment Gateway Integration
An iGaming platform must facilitate smooth, safe, and fast financial transactions. Players anticipate to deposit and withdraw funds using a large range of techniques.
| Payment Method Type | Examples | Typical Processing Time |
|---|---|---|
| Standard Banking | Credit/Debit Cards (Visa/Mastercard), Bank Transfers | 1-- 5 Business Days |
| E-Wallets | Skrill, Neteller, PayPal | Instantaneous to 24 Hours |
| Prepaid Vouchers | Paysafecard | Instant (Deposits Only) |
| Cryptocurrencies | Bitcoin, Ethereum, GBPT | Instant |

4. Sportsbook Module
For platforms offering sports wagering, the sportsbook module is essential. It supplies real-time chances feeds, Slot Games Aggregator danger management algorithms, live in-play wagering information, and automated settlement of bets across lots of global sports markets.
5. Benefit and CRM Tools
Retention is simply as important as acquisition. The platform's back-office typically consists of customer relationship management (CRM) tools and a benefit engine. This allows operators to create personalized promotional campaigns, complimentary spins, loyalty programs, VIP tiers, and cashback offers.
Key Features Operators Look For
When evaluating iGaming platforms, organization stakeholders normally prioritize several non-negotiable functions:
- Regulatory Compliance and Licensing Support: Different jurisdictions have vastly different legal requirements. A great platform adapts to regional laws, supporting geolocation tracking, KYC (Know Your Customer) confirmations, and AML (Anti-Money Laundering) procedures.
- Scalability and Performance: High-traffic sites experience massive spikes in user activity throughout major sporting occasions or weekend video gaming peaks. The platform should have the ability to deal with thousands of concurrent requests without lagging or crashing.
- Mobile Responsiveness: With the majority of iGaming traffic stemming from smart devices and tablets, platforms need to be developed with a "mobile-first" approach, offering enhanced web apps or native iOS/Android applications.
- Robust Security: Protecting delicate financial data and player PII (Personally Identifiable Information) needs enterprise-grade encryption, secure servers, and regular vulnerability audits.
Choosing the Right Approach: White-Label vs. Turnkey vs. Custom
Entering the iGaming market requires a strategic choice concerning software application acquisition. Operators generally choose from three main deployment designs:
- White-Label Solutions:
- Pros: Fastest time-to-market, lower preliminary investment, shared licensing and payment processing.
- Cons: Less brand individuality, revenue-sharing models suggest lower profit margins.
- Turnkey Solutions:
- Pros: Greater control over branding, higher profit retention, flexible integration of custom-made functions.
- Cons: Requires the operator to protect their own video gaming license and payment merchant accounts.
- Custom-Built Software:
- Pros: Absolute control, customized specifically to a distinct company vision, no reliance on third-party vendors.
- Cons: Extremely high advancement expenses, prolonged time-to-market, and continuous upkeep burdens.
Often Asked Questions (FAQ)
What is the distinction in between an iGaming platform and a casino game?
An iGaming platform is the overall facilities that hosts, manages, and operates the gaming website. A casino game is simply one piece of material (like a single online fruit machine or live roulette wheel) developed by a studio that is incorporated into the platform via APIs.
Do I need a betting license to use an iGaming platform?
Yes. While some white-label service providers enable you to operate temporarily under their umbrella sub-license, serious long-lasting operations need securing a reliable video gaming license (such as from Malta, Curacao, the UK, or Kahnawake) to develop trust and run lawfully.
How long does it take to introduce an iGaming website?
- White-Label: 2 to 6 weeks.
- Turnkey: 2 to 4 months.
- Custom-made Build: 6 to 18+ months.
Can cryptocurrencies be integrated into an iGaming platform?
Yes, lots of contemporary iGaming platforms are "crypto-friendly," supporting direct crypto deposits, provably reasonable gaming algorithms, and blockchain-based transaction confirmation.
